This false-colour picture acquired by the Copernicus Sentinel-2 mission exhibits the town of Dubai and its environment within the United Arab Emirates.

Dubai is likely one of the seven emirates that make up the United Arab Emirates (UAE). Positioned southeast of the Persian Gulf on the Arabian Peninsula, Dubai lies inside the Arabian Desert. Recognized as one of many quickest rising cities, Dubai has grown from masking solely 54 sq km in 1975 to 977 sq km in 2015.
Dubai’s synthetic islands alongside the coast are clear to see. Essentially the most iconic are the 2 huge palm-shaped islands, Palm Jebel Ali, which is the bigger, and Palm Jumeirah, about 15 km east. Additional north are the World Islands – a group of 300 islets formed into the continents of the world and surrounded by an oval-shaped breakwater.
The fork-shaped construction adjoining to Palm Jebel Ali is the busy industrial port of Jebel Ali, which is itself synthetic and seemingly the most important human-made harbour on the earth.
The community of synthetic islands that has reshaped this phase of the Gulf coast is the world’s largest land reclamation effort. The comparatively shallow depth of the Gulf and the extensive continental shelf off the Dubai coast made the development of those wonders doable.
On this picture, which was captured on 23 January 2024, data from Copernicus Sentinel-2’s near-infrared channel has been used to spotlight vegetation in vibrant crimson and water our bodies in numerous shades of blue.
Deeper water our bodies, such because the Gulf and Dubai Creek – the pure saltwater inlet snaking via Downtown Dubai – are seen in darkish blue, whereas lakes and lagoons seem in electrical blue.
The crimson vegetated areas dotted all through primarily denote golf programs, gardens, parks and agricultural fields. These fields use conventional and centre-pivot irrigation methods which are straightforward to identify from their round form.
Color variations within the picture characterize various kinds of floor. Sand dunes in shades of yellow are prevalent within the centre whereas rugged terrain and mountainous rims unfold out in brown throughout the fitting of the picture.
